When the battles of life are raging it’s hard to see God at work. Sometimes it feels as if He’s far away. This weekend on “Words To Live By,” hear one soldier’s courageous story of service during World War II. Perhaps you’re going through a rough time right now and are having a hard time seeing God’s hand. Henry’s words to live by will inspire you to trust the One who is closer than a brother. Part 2 of 2

In October of 2007, Henry was named “Knight of the Legion of Honor” for his valorous action during World War II by the French Counsul General on behalf of the people of France.
